Working in an Amazon Warehouse
Working in a warehouse means being on the front line of fulfilling our customer promise. Here’s what it’s like inside the warehouse:

  • Your safety is important to us. While on the job, you’ll wear a reflective vest, do daily stretching excercises to get ready for each shift, share safety tips with co-workers, and recognize each other for working safely.
  • Flexibility is key; associates should be open to working voluntary and mandatory extra hours and willing to work at a fast pace.
  • You’ll be on the move for your whole shift. Your shifts will include standing in one place for extended periods, walking around the facility, and climbing stairs. You will need to wear comfortable, closed-toed shoes.
  • Even with climate controls, temperatures in some parts of our warehouses may vary between 15°C / 60°F and 32°C / 90°F. When working in the truck yard or inside of a trailer on the dock during a hot day, the temperature can exceed 32°C / 90°F.
  • Noise levels vary. Hearing protection is available.
  • A relaxed dress code gives you freedom to move around and feel comfortable and safe. We ask that associates follow warehouse dress code guidelines for safety reasons.
